(a) Explain what happens to the GMRES algorithm if the right-hand side b of the linear system Ax = b is an eigenvector of A.

(b) More generally, prove that if the Krylov subspaces generated by b stabilize at order m, then the solution to the linear system lies in V(m) and so the GMRES algorithm converges to the solution at order m.
